AFP Fla. to co-host ‘The Foundations of Liberty’ event in Fort Lauderdale

Americans for Prosperity-Florida is cosponsoring a daylong convention, The Foundations of Liberty, on Saturday, March 9 in Ft. Lauderdale.

Slade O’Brien, Florida State Director for Americans for Prosperity, released the following:

Part of the Foundation for Economic Education’s (FEE) Freedom Academy series, this event will be a fantastic way for young Americans to learn about economic freedom, liberty and the best ways to create widespread prosperity in our society. Student admission will be just $10, so please forward this invitation to anyone you think could benefit from attending. I’d also ask you to consider sponsoring a student if you know one.

Organized by FEE and the Lou Church Education Foundation, the event will feature speakers from around the state who are leading voices in Florida on the topics of liberty, free-market economics and political economy. Join us in Fort Lauderdale for a great event where you can meet other like-minded small-government supporters and here from a list of dynamic speakers.

Freedom Academy: Fort Lauderdale – “The Foundations of Liberty”, will be held at the Riverside Hotel, 620 East Las Olas Boulevard, Ft. Lauderdale, Florida on Saturday, March 9, 2013, from  8 a.m. to 5 p.m. Lunch will be included in the price of admission.

Speakers will include:

John Blundell, author of Margaret Thatcher: A Portrait of the Iron Lady, and his new book, Ladies for Liberty: Women who Made a Difference in American History. John has been a Visiting Fellow at the Heritage Foundation and a Distinguished Senior Fellow at London’s Institute for Economic Affairs.

Dr. Ann Rathbone Bradley, visiting Georgetown University professor and former Economic Analyst for the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A). The agency used her academic research that focuses on the political economy of terrorism with emphasis on the industrial organization of al-Qaeda.

Jonathan Williams is the director of the Center for State Fiscal Reform and the Tax and Fiscal Policy Task Force at the American Legislative Exchange Council (ALEC), where he works with state policymakers, congressional leaders, and members of the private sector to develop fiscal policy solutions for the states. He’s had his work published in various outlets including the Wall Street Journal, Forbes and Investor’s Business Daily.
